Output 268291daa8a2ccdbbe03ffb283f6058c46d31a47b4d0954af66f57ae95205154:0

value
61002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5e120e141e61e031d5b8860443172c43474d580 OP_EQUAL
address
3JGhvTp7vSiF36zWSys199SKLMFzNPvSTU
transaction
268291daa8a2ccdbbe03ffb283f6058c46d31a47b4d0954af66f57ae95205154
spent
true